Introduction
The 74F574PC is a high-performance octal D-type flip-flop with tri-state, non-inverted outputs. It is part of the 74F series of logic devices, known for their fast switching speeds and high noise immunity.
Product Features and Performance
8-bit D-type flip-flop with tri-state, non-inverted outputs
100 MHz clock frequency
5 ns maximum propagation delay at 5V, 50 pF load
Positive edge-triggered
3 mA output high current, 24 mA output low current
5V to 5.5V supply voltage
86 mA quiescent current
0°C to 70°C operating temperature range
Through-hole 20-PDIP package

Product Lifecycle
The 74F574PC is an obsolete product, meaning it is no longer in active production. However, there are several equivalent or alternative models available from onsemi, including:
74HCT574 CMOS version with similar functionality
74AHC574 Advanced high-speed CMOS version
74LVT574 Low-voltage CMOS version
